Abstract

This research will describe and examine the efforts of the Sendratasik Education study program, especially in obtaining achievements in the non-academic field after the course reshuffle where the loss of major courses (elective principal instruments) for students who take the entry path through the discipline of music. In some decades to achieve in the non-academic field is not something easy. It requires a good, organized, measured process in participating in the competition scene and accuracy in combining non-academic competition stalks at regional, national and international levels. Sendratasik education is expected to be able to bring its academic community in a direction that can support the vision and mission. As part of a university that produces qualified cultural arts teachers, it is necessary to achieve directed and measurable performance. The measure of quality in the credibility of the institution is measured by the accreditation component with seven standards (now nine standards). One of the standards that support Unesa's main performance indicators is through achievement. The achievement is in two parts, namely academic and non-academic achievement. As a foothold in this study using the theory of achievement and the process to achieve success as a theory used to dissect the achievement of key performance indicators, especially in non-academic achievement in the Sendratasik Education Study Program, Faculty of Languages and Arts, Surabaya State University. This research uses a mix method research method. with an achievement process approach in the Sendratasik Study Program. The data sources taken are primary and secondary data. Data includes questionnaires, writings, interviews, documentation, and observations then use achievement process analysis contained in leadership management to review the standardization that has been determined by the accreditation agency.
